Question: What is B.A.M.S. How qualified is an Ayurveda physician?

Answer:  BAMS = Bachelor of Ayurvedic Medicine and Surgery

Ayurveda the science of life is one the oldest treatment method in India and throughout the world.  Ayurveda originates from two Sanskrit words 'Ayur' meaning life and 'Veda' meaning knowledge. Ayurveda practiced by very well qualified physicians called 'Vaidyas' is known to promote positive health natural beauty and long life.

Life according to Ayurveda is a combination of senses mind body and soul. The ayurvedic system believes that we  should be in perfect harmony with nature and disease occurs when the balance is disrupted. Ayurveda is not just about curing bodily ailments but also on preventing.

In Ayurveda diseases are understood as an imbalance between the body's three humors Vata (nerve energy) Pitta (catabolic fire energy) and Kapha (anabolic nutritive energy).  Natural herbs and minerals are used widely.

The Central Council for Research in Ayurveda & Siddha (CCRAS) an autonomous organization formed under the Ministry of Health & Family Welfare in India covers research into all aspects of Ayurveda.

Ayurvedic Education in India is presently monitored by the Central Council of Indian Medicine (CCIM). There are about 154 recognized Under-graduate and 33 Post-graduate Ayurvedic Colleges in India.

The five and half year under-graduate programs in Ayurveda lead to a Bachelor of Ayurvedic Medicine & Surgery (B.A.M.S.). 

The Ayurvedic colleges of India award the degree of Ayurvedacharya or BAMS (Bachelor of Ayurvedic Medicine and Surgery)
